#b97221 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b97221 is composed of 72.5% red, 44.7%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 32 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 42.7%. #b97221 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e442 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#b97221 color description : Strong orange.

#b97221 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b97221 has RGB values of R:185, G:114,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.82,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12153377.

Shades and Tints of #b97221

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b97221

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6d6c is the less saturated color, while #d27408 is the most saturated one.
